Utility forward Hendre Stassen has joined the DHL Stormers ahead of the upcoming season. The 25-year-old, who is able to play at both lock and flank, will add valuable depth to the DHL Stormers' forward stocks.
The former Junior Springbok stands at two metres and will offer crucial versatility in the DHL Stormers jersey.
Head Coach John Dobson said that Stassen has been training hard and is keen to make an impact for the DHL Stormers. "Hendre has shown a great attitude since joining us, he is a hard worker who is ready to give everything for the team."
"We are looking forward to seeing the impact he can make both in the second row and on the side of the scrum for us," he said.
Stassen said that he is very happy to be starting this new chapter in Cape Town. "It has been great to connect with my new teammates in the pre-season and I am very grateful for the opportunity I have been given to represent the DHL Stormers. I want to make the most of it and show my commitment to the team."
